Output b21315fe43806ab03798c9c693f6a6b30cc52681e7b7d90b7bb1a9e0c9c4495f:0

value
529318356
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6873054dd75cb4e161370c30f8fbe423df9571cd OP_EQUAL
address
MHRSJAFDLJkXcYAwRNBwdB15MkUuovEECX
transaction
b21315fe43806ab03798c9c693f6a6b30cc52681e7b7d90b7bb1a9e0c9c4495f
spent
true